A Game with Lucifer, art by Lou Cameron; Grandmaster Barry Archer plays chess with the Devil. Scourge of the Kentucky Hills, pencils by Jim McLaughlin; A dying doctor becomes a werewolf after his assistant gives him the transplanted heart of a wolf. Back from an Unhallowed Grave, pencils by Mike Sekowsky; Count Ricco unwittingly unearths the body of a vampire (his niece). BAFFLING MYSTERIESOver five years (1951-1955) and 22 issues, Baffling Mysteries rode the wave of popularity of horror comics, giving us some of the best stories and art of the late Golden Age.We're bringing you the entire series, which you can enjoy your way: 22 Individual Issues;OR A 7-Volume Collection;OR 2 Giant 350+ page Volumes, Classic Comics Library #104 & 107!RARE COMICS CAN BE HARD TO FIND IN EXCELLENT CONDITION.
